The actual abaya "cloak" (Arabic: عباية‎ ʿabāyah or عباءة ʿabā'ah, plural عبايات ʿabāyāt), sometimes otherwise known as an aba, is a straightforward, loose over-garment, essentially a robe-like attire, worn by some women in areas of the Islamic world including within Turkey, North Africa and the particular Arabian Peninsula.
It is considered an Arabic cultural dress built-into the hijab, or Islamic attire, for many countries of the Arabian peninsula for example Saudi Arabia or United Arab Emirates, where it is the particular folk costume.
Conventional abayat are black and will be either a sizable square of fabric draped in the shoulders or head or a long caftan. The abaya covers the main body except the eye, feet, and fingers. It can be worn while using niqāb, a face veil covering almost the eyes. Some women select to wear long dark gloves, so their fingers are covered at the same time.
The Indonesian and also Malaysian women's kebaya, gets its name in the abaya.
